Vickie Guerrero speaks on Eddie's autopsy report

Eddie performing his signature move "The Frog Splash" on his good friend Dean Malenko

Updating my post from Tuesday, sadness-humour-and-stupidity-in...

From, wwe.com

Vickie Guerrero, wife of dead wrestling superstar speaks on her husband Eddie's autopsy report.

"It was heart failure. It was from his past – the drinking and the drug abuse. They found signs of heart disease. She (the examiner) said that the blood vessels were very worn and narrow, and that just showed all the abuse from the scheduling of work and his past. And Eddie just worked out like crazy all the time. It made his heart grow bigger and work harder and the vessels were getting smaller, and that’s what caused the heart failure. He went into a deep sleep."

Mini profile of the inventor of the George Foreman Grill


Sync Magazine has a short profile of Michael Boehm, the man who invented the George Forman grill. I have one these little electrical wonders and I can't live with out it.

[Muhammad] Ali, Joe Namath and even Joe DiMaggio were tapped as potential talking heads for the all-pervading product, originally named the Short Order Grill. But Foreman, "he's kind of nuts, and he loves burgers," Boehm says, explaining his logic for choosing Gorgeous George. "I found out that he ate them before every fight!" About 70 million units have been sold since 1995, so does that make the Illinois-based innovator a bazillionaire? As a salaried employee of the grill's original manufacturer, Taiwan's Tsann Kuen, Boehm was entitled to a modest semimonthly paycheck—no more, no less. Foreman, on the other hand, received 40 percent of sales in exchange for lending his moniker and eventually sold his name outright for a beefy $127.5 million (plus $10 million in stock options).
